WebTuition remission surcharge is a policy to help recoup the waived tuition costs by University and Wisconsin State Statute for RA and PA appointments that are eligible for remissions. The tuition remission surcharge is calculated based on the percentage of stipend charged/student’s level of work. Understand Tuition Remission Surcharge rates. Remission benefits for student academic appointments are outlined below and in APM Appendix II-B. (Refer also to Exhibit A, Remission Reference Guide) 1. Students must be appointed to a single title (GSR or ASE) at a minimum of 25% FTE in order to be eligible for the remission benefit associated with the title.

WebTuition remission is defined as tuition costs paid for by some unit within the university, a fellowship agency, or as part of a formal, written university-approved agreement. Tuition remission is always part of a complete financial package that includes tuition remission, an assistantship or fellowship stipend, and university-provided student health insurance. …
